§ 22-10-15-4 — Drug and alcohol testing of mine employee
Notwithstanding IC 22-9-5-24, an operator or a representative of the operator may test a mine employee on the grounds of the mine or off premises at a medical facility:
(1)to determine the illegal use of drugs by the mine employee; or
(2)to determine whether the mine employee has an alcohol
concentration equivalent to at least four-hundredths (0.04) grams
alcohol per:
(A)one hundred (100) milliliters of the mine employee's blood;
or
(B)two hundred ten (210) liters of the mine employee's breath.

Legislative History
As added by P.L.35-2007, SEC.24.
